multi-layer follicle stage GO_0048162 [The stage in oogenesis when many layers of follicle cells surround the oocyte. There is a yolk nucleus (Balbiani's Body) near the germinal vesicle.]
scattered antral spaces stage GO_0048163 [The stage in oogenesis when antral spaces begin to form in the follicle cells. Mitochondria form centers for yolk concentration.]
primary follicle stage GO_0048160 [The stage in oogenesis when a single layer of cuboidal follicle cells surrounds the oocyte. The oocyte nucleus is large.]
double layer follicle stage GO_0048161 [The stage in oogenesis when a double layer of distinct follicle cells surrounds the oocyte. An example of this process is found in Mus musculus.]
